如何在BPM系统中实现智能数据分析?

随着数字化转型的不断深入,业务流程管理(BPM)系统已经成为企业提高运营效率、降低成本、优化业务流程的重要工具。然而,仅仅依靠传统的BPM系统已经无法满足企业对数据分析的需求。在当前大数据时代,如何利用BPM系统实现智能数据分析,成为企业关注的焦点。本文将从以下几个方面探讨如何在BPM系统中实现智能数据分析。

一、BPM系统与数据分析的关系

BPM系统主要关注企业业务流程的建模、执行、监控和优化。在BPM系统中,数据是支撑业务流程的关键要素。通过收集、处理和分析业务数据,企业可以了解业务运行状况,发现潜在问题,从而实现业务流程的持续优化。因此,BPM系统与数据分析密不可分。

二、BPM系统中实现智能数据分析的关键技术

  1. 数据采集与整合

在BPM系统中实现智能数据分析,首先需要确保数据的准确性和完整性。数据采集与整合是实现这一目标的关键技术。企业可以通过以下方式采集和整合数据:

(1)系统内数据采集:利用BPM系统中的日志、审计等功能,采集业务流程运行过程中的数据。

(2)外部数据采集:通过API接口、数据交换平台等方式,从其他系统或外部数据源采集数据。

(3)数据清洗与整合:对采集到的数据进行清洗、去重、转换等操作,确保数据质量。


  1. 数据存储与管理

数据存储与管理是实现智能数据分析的基础。企业可以选择以下方式存储和管理数据:

(1)关系型数据库:适用于结构化数据存储,便于查询和分析。

(2)非关系型数据库:适用于半结构化或非结构化数据存储,具有更高的灵活性和扩展性。

(3)数据仓库:将来自不同源的数据进行整合,为数据分析提供统一的数据视图。


  1. 数据挖掘与分析

数据挖掘与分析是实现智能数据分析的核心。企业可以利用以下技术进行数据挖掘与分析:

(1)统计分析:通过对数据进行描述性统计、推断性统计等分析,了解业务运行规律。

(2)机器学习:利用机器学习算法,对数据进行分类、聚类、预测等分析。

(3)深度学习:利用深度学习算法,对复杂的数据进行特征提取和模式识别。


  1. 可视化展示

可视化展示是实现智能数据分析的重要手段。企业可以通过以下方式展示数据分析结果:

(1)图表:利用柱状图、折线图、饼图等图表展示数据分析结果。

(2)仪表盘:将多个图表集成在一个界面中,直观展示关键业务指标。

(3)报告:生成PDF、Word等格式的报告,详细阐述数据分析结果。

三、BPM系统中实现智能数据分析的实践案例

  1. 某企业通过BPM系统实现销售数据分析

该企业利用BPM系统采集销售数据,通过数据挖掘与分析,发现以下问题:

(1)不同产品线销售业绩差异较大。

(2)部分客户流失率较高。

针对以上问题,企业调整了销售策略,优化了产品结构,提高了客户满意度。


  1. 某银行通过BPM系统实现风险管理

该银行利用BPM系统采集信贷数据,通过数据挖掘与分析,发现以下风险:

(1)部分客户信用风险较高。

(2)部分贷款逾期率较高。

针对以上风险,银行加强了信贷审批流程,提高了风险控制能力。

四、总结

在BPM系统中实现智能数据分析,有助于企业深入了解业务运行状况,发现潜在问题,优化业务流程。企业应充分利用数据采集、存储、挖掘与分析等技术,实现数据驱动的业务决策。同时,结合可视化展示手段,将数据分析结果转化为可操作的建议,助力企业实现可持续发展。

猜你喜欢:机械CAD